Berberine is a supplement known for all health benefits, including its ability to reduce inflammation, balance blood sugar levels and lower insulin resistance. It is also considered a natural GLP-1 and can support weight loss efforts, thanks to its ability to mimic the GLP-1 hormone. With all these privileges, the supplement is also used in women’s health to help women manage PCOS symptoms.

What is PCOS?

“PCOS is a hormonal and metabolic disorder that affects the way a woman’s ovaries work,” says Dr. Sabrina Solt, NMD, Naturopathic physician and founder Professionals with stem cells. “It is often characterized by irregular periods, insulin resistance and increased androgens (male hormones), which can lead to symptoms such as weight gain, acne and excessive facial hair.”

According to Jennifer Nicole BianchiniMS, RD, IFNCP, Ryt, a dietitian and mind-body expert, PCOS is one of the most common endocrine disorders among women, but is also one of the most footnoted. He explains that about 4 to 10 percent of women of childbearing age have the situation, although many cases remain sub-diagnosed, having historically undergone a medical community. Dr. Nadia MusavvirNd, he says that some also submit to suggestions because they “do not” look “as if they fit the classic presentation of the symptoms” and are therefore rejected because appropriate evaluations are not made.

The link between blood sugar and PCOS

In addition to acne, facial hair and other common PCOS symptoms, the condition can also affect blood sugar regulation. Usually, the body uses insulin to move sugar from blood circulation to cells for energy or storage, says Bianchini. But in those with PCOS, the process is less effective. As a result, Bianchini says it can cause weight gain (especially around the abdomen), energy crashes, cravings and increase the risk of type 2 diabetes and cardiovascular disease.

How Berberine can support PCOS symptoms

Although there is no one-and-done treatment for PCOS, there are ways to support hormone balance and treat the symptoms of course. “Berberine is a vegetable compound that earns great attention to its potential role in supporting women with PCOS, especially because of its results in blood sugar balance, insulin sensitivity and inflammation,” says Bianchini.

According to research, Berberine can improve insulin sensitivity because it activates a path called AMPK (which Bianchini says is like the metabolic main switch of your body). This can help regulate the way the body uses and stores energy. “Berberine has been shown to help balance blood sugar and lower fasting insulin,” he explains. “Since most women with PCOS tend to experience insulin resistance. Berberine may be very beneficial.”

Should people with PCOS get Berberine?

Those with PCOS can benefit from the addition of Berberine supplements such as Hum Nutrition Best of Berberine. “Berberine helps the goal of one of the main causes of PCOS: Resistance to insulin,” says Dr. Solt. “Improves insulin sensitivity. It reduces fasting glucose and can reduce circulating androgens,” he adds.

Does Berberine help with hormonal imbalance?

Taking a Berberine supplement can support hormone balancing efforts, but not entirely on its own. According to Dr. Solt, when used in parallel with other lifestyle upgrades (such as an animal -based diet and low inflammation, strength training and stress regulation), can “significantly improve symptoms such as irregular periods, weight gain and hormonal acne”. He notes that, for many women with PCOS, it is a fantastic way to bridge the gap between pharmaceuticals and lifestyle -based treatments.

The takeaway for the benefits of Berberine

Berberine is a supplement that can be used to support women with PCOS, thanks to its ability to target common symptoms of endocrine disorder, including inflammation, blood sugar imbalances and insulin sensitivity. Although not a cure – and should be combined with other lifestyle changes for best results – it can produce positive results and help women get control over their PCOS symptoms.
